Step By Step Guide To Install zip & rar extractor using BlueStacks

  1. Download and Install BlueStacks at: https://www.bluestacks.com. The installation procedure is quite simple. After successful installation, open the Bluestacks emulator. It may take some time to load the Bluestacks app initially. Once it is opened, you should be able to see the Home screen of Bluestacks.
  2. Open the APK/XAPK file: Double-click the APK/XAPK file to launch BlueStacks and install the application. If your APK/XAPK file doesn't automatically open BlueStacks, right-click on it and select Open with... Browse to the BlueStacks. You can also drag-and-drop the APK/XAPK file onto the BlueStacks home screen
  3. Once installed, click "zip & rar extractor" icon on the home screen to start using, it'll work like a charm :D

More about archives:

Archives are commonly found on the internet and need to be unpacked or extracted before the contents can be viewed.
Sometimes the archives are encrypted. This means they require a password before they can be extracted. This password was entered by the original author and is usually included in the download.


Some info on archive formats:

Zip and rar files have been a standard form of archive compression for decades, but recently the 7z format has become very popular.
7zip (pronounced seven zip) is a compression format that offers high compression, speed and reliability. Files are stored with a 7z extension (.7z)
Rar is less popular these days since 7z offers higher compression and zip offers more simplicity than rar.
Jar and APK archives use compression technology similar to that of zip, but are typically used for other functions.
Jar archives are usually java archives while an APK is used to store an Android application.
